Bogar is a Rural village located in Pankhu, Pithoragarh, Uttarakhand.
The total population of Bogar is 226.
Bogar village comprises 59 households.
The literacy rate in Bogar is 78%. Among the literate population of 156, there are 82 literate males and 74 literate females.
In Bogar, there are 101 males and 125 females, with a sex ratio of 1238 females per 1000 males.
There are 26 children (11.5% of population), comprising 18 boys and 8 girls.
The total number of workers in Bogar is 86, with 83 main workers and 3 marginal workers.
In Bogar, there are 31 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(13 males, 18 females) and 0 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(0 males, 0 females).
Bogar is located in Uttarakhand state, Pithoragarh district, and falls under Pankhu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 49555 and LGD code is 49555.
